Current legislation and standards
require that all electrical equipment is properly maintained to prevent danger and ensure safety of all persons using the work premises. Hence
systematic risk assessment, inspection and testing
is necessary and also to set maintenance schedules.
Failure to comply with regulations can be costly. There can be accidents leading to claims made against your company or organization. There is also the possibility of invalidating your insurance policies, or a very expensive policy cover.
The frequency of inspection and testing will depend upon the likelihood of maintenance being required and the consequences of lack of maintenance.
Factors such as environment, the users, equipment construction, and equipment type need to be considered.

PORTABLE APPLIANCE TESTING - Applicable
Legislation
| >
The Health & Safety at Work etc. Act (1974) |
| >
Electricity at Work Regulations 1989 |
| >
Provision and Use of Work Equipment Regulations1998 |

PERIODIC INSPECTION OF FIXED ELECTRICAL INSTALLATIONS
The purpose of periodic inspection and testing is to
ensure, so far as is reasonably practicable, the safety of persons and livestock against the effects of electric shock and burns, protection against damage to property by fire.
Periodic inspection and testing of electrical installations is
also necessary because all electrical installations deteriorate due to factors such as wear and tear, excessive electrical loading, corrosion, ageing and environmental influences.
Licensing authorities, public bodies, insurance companies, mortgage lenders and others may require periodic inspection and testing of fixed electrical installations.
Periodic inspection and testing should be considered:
| >
on change of occupancy of the premises |
| >
after alterations and additions to the original installations |
| >
where damage may have been caused to
an installation |
Frequency of inspection and testing depend on these factors:
|
| >
type of insulation
|
| >
its use and operation
|
| >
the frequency and quality of maintenance,
and
|
| >
the external influences that the installation is subjected
|
